Topics Asked: Aptitude, Java (Inheritance, Interface), Data Structures (LinkedList), Algorithms (Graphs, Fractional Knapsack, Dynamic Programming), System Design (File System), Java (Threads), Operating Systems
Commvault's placement procedure for SDE roles involved 4 rounds for over 1500 shortlisted students. Candidates chose between C++ and Java; the interviewee chose Java.
Round 1: Online Assessment
This round had two parts: basic aptitude questions and MCQs based on Java, mostly related to inheritance and interfaces. 75 students were shortlisted for the next round.
Round 2: Coding Challenge (approx. 1 hour)

Round 3: Long Coding Round (5 hours)
This was a 5-hour coding round where candidates had to develop a program for a file system. There were checkpoints where a mentor would assess progress. If candidates couldn't maintain an efficient data structure or were not progressing, they were asked to leave. 4 students were shortlisted, including the interviewee.
Round 4: Technical Round
This was a long technical round with many questions asked related to Java, threads, basic data structures, and one question from operating systems. Candidates were given access to their system and had to write code during the interview. Two students from the college were selected.
